I have no idea why you posted this in the section for Virtual Instruments, but....I do believe that LE8 included Melodyne Essentials, which should be listed in your My Avid Account under My Products(it was a separate download and install). Having said that, it was(is) a very stripped down version that was mostly aimed at getting you to buy the full version(but if you do have a license in your account, it might be good for a discount). In any case, you need a version that runs as RTAS(assuming you are running LE8).
